Title: Innovations and Contributions of Kyu-Young Choi in User Authentication and Cryptography
Introduction: Kyu-Young Choi, an accomplished inventor based in Seoul, Korea, has made significant strides in the fields of user authentication and cryptographic algorithms. With an impressive portfolio of 24 patents, his work reflects a deep understanding of security systems and encryption processes crucial for modern technology.
Latest Patents: Among Choi's noteworthy patents is a groundbreaking method and apparatus for user authentication. This invention outlines a process wherein biometric information is used to generate a secret value, facilitating the creation of public and private keys for secure transactions. Another key patent he holds involves a method for generating cryptographic algorithms, showcasing innovative techniques in creating block cryptographic structures based on Feistel networks. These methodologies underscore his expertise in enhancing digital security frameworks.
Career Highlights: Kyu-Young Choi has had a distinguished career, marked by meaningful contributions to technology and security solutions. He has worked at leading organizations such as Samsung SDS Co., Ltd. and Carmel-Haifa University Economic Corporation Ltd., where he has honed his skills and developed numerous impactful inventions.
Collaborations: Throughout his career, Choi has collaborated with a team of talented professionals, including colleagues like Ji-Hoon Cho and Duk-Jae Moon. These partnerships have enriched his research and contributed to the advancement of innovative technologies in the field of digital security.
